Substance 3D Designer is a Material and 3D Model authoring software. It generates textures from procedural patterns or by manipulating bitmaps inside a node graph as well as generates 3D models.

In short, Substance 3D Designer should be seen as the most technical, advanced texturing application available. It allows you to author content for almost any use case or scenario. It means you are not limited to a single type of output (such as a unique material/set of textures for a UV-mapped mesh) but can create content for a much more extended set of uses. For example, most of the procedural, smart content in Painter and Sampler was authored and exported from Designer. Things like Brush Alphas, Generators, Filters, and Base Materials can all be authored in Designer.
